2016 - 2024

感恩一路有你

Excel实用技巧:通过按钮一键控制整列数据向左(右)移动

浏览量:4198 时间:2024-04-12 16:28:38 作者:采采

在日常处理Excel数据时,我们常常需要将整列数据向左或向右移动,以便更好地整理和分析数据。本文将介绍如何通过添加按钮的方式,实现一键控制整列数据的移动操作。以下以整列向右移动为例,类似操作可适用于整行数据的移动。

准备工作:插入按钮

首先,我们以示例数据中内容为2的列数(B列)为操作对象。在Excel中,插入一个ActiveX按钮控件,如果您不熟悉该操作,可以参考Excel官方文档或相关教程进行学习。

设置按钮格式和命名

在插入按钮后,我们需要编辑按钮上显示的文字,例如将其命名为“整列向右移动一格”。这有助于清晰地识别按钮功能。接着,通过点击“新建”按钮,进入VBA窗口,编写按钮对应的移动代码。

添加右移功能代码

在VBA窗口中,输入以下代码段来实现整列向右移动的功能:

```vba

Dim i As Integer

Dim j As Integer

i

j

Cells(i, j) '选择需要移动的列

'剪切需要移动的列

Cells(i, j 2) '选择需要插入的位置

Shift:xlToRight '插入已剪切列

Cells(i, j 1) '光标返回源数据

```

创建“整列左移一格”按钮

同样的操作,我们还可以制作一个“整列左移一格”的按钮,并为其添加对应的代码,实现整列数据向左移动的功能。以下是左移功能的代码示例:

```vba

Dim i As Integer

Dim j As Integer

i

j

Cells(i, j)

Cells(i, j - 1)

Shift:xlToRight

```

应用移动功能

回到Excel界面,将光标放置在需要移动的列任意单元格处,然后点击相应的移动按钮即可。例如,选中B13单元格后点击右移按钮,即可将整列B向右移动一格,数据整体右移至C列的位置。这样,通过按钮的简单操作,实现了整列数据的快速移动,提高了数据处理效率。

以上就是通过按钮一键控制整列数据向左(右)移动的实用技巧,希望对您在Excel数据处理中有所帮助。通过这种方法,您可以更便捷地调整数据布局,提升工作效率。如果您有其他Excel操作或技巧需求,也可以进一步探索和应用。祝您在Excel中处理数据时顺利快捷!

版权声明:本文内容由互联网用户自发贡献,本站不承担相关法律责任.如有侵权/违法内容,本站将立刻删除。